The commonsese approach is to partition the problem.

Does catting a file to the device work?  Yes/No? Progress is made.
If that works, can you send the same file using lpr without the filter?
If that works, run the filter on a text file.  Is PCL5 output?

...and so on.  Please post again as soon as there is more information about 
excatly what is going wrong!
